Which of the following has the lowest value of absolute entropy per mole? Conditions are as defined in each case

A) solid sodium at 30 oC
B) gaseous sodium at 900 oC and 0.5 atm
C) gaseous sodium at 900 oC and 1 atm
D) liquid sodium at 100 oC
E) a solid solution of sodium in potassium at 30oC

Do you agree that the condensed phase, should have the LOWEST associated entropy?

Explanation:

Solid phases are clearly more ordered than liquid phases, which are CLEARLY more ordered than gaseous phases...

So you got choices between #A# and #E#...Now there are TWO components in the alloy (and in fact this alloy is widely used in synthesis as a LIQUIDUS....not A SOLID)...but given the single component of #A#...this CLEARLY has the LEAST ENTROPY, THE LEAST STATISTICAL PROBABILITY FOR DISORDER...
